Unknown is seeking a design engineer to lead BMS control system and panel design in Watford.

You will produce electrical schematics and layouts, develop BOMs, and collaborate with clients, consultants and internal teams from design through to delivery.

The role involves managing design progress, deadlines and costs, with close coordination with workshop and testing teams to ensure compliant, safe designs.
